Law School Recognized at UND Leadership Awards ProgramStudents and faculty of the UND School of Law were recognized for outstanding leadership skills at the annual UND Memorial Union Leadership Awards Program held May 1, 2008. The awards reflect the continued excellence of the students and faculty at the UND School of Law. While maintaining a heavy academic workload, our law community finds the time to be a leader for campus in leadership, programming, and service to the community. Faculty AwardFor the second consecutive year Patti Alleva, Rodney & Betty Webb Professor of Law, received the Outstanding Student Organization Advisor Award for her work with the Law Women’s Caucus (LWC). Because of her dedicated leadership and personal involvement in the LWC, Professor Alleva was nominated for the award by LWC President Kara Johnson. "Professor Alleva has a genuine excitement for the activities of the LWC organization and an eagerness to help the organization in any way that she can, said Johnson. "Despite her busy schedule, she always makes time for her students. Students never hesitate to ask for her advice, because they know that she is concerned about their personal well-being and the well-being of the organization."
Student Awards
Three of the Law School’s organizations were also recognized for their work throughout the year. The Law Women’s Caucus received a citation for Outstanding Student Organization.
